Full Data Comparison
| Metric | Fort Lauderdale, FL | Fort Wayne, IN |
|---|---|---|
| 💰 Cost of Living | ||
| Cost of Living Index National avg = 100 · lower = cheaper | 111.8⚠ High | 90.0 ✓ Cheaper |
| Median Home Value | $417,600⚠ High | $152,500 ✓ Lower |
| Median Monthly Rent | $1,627⚠ High | $904 ✓ Lower |
| 📈 Income & Economy | ||
| Median Household Income | $75,376 ✓ Higher | $58,233 |
| Unemployment Rate | 5.4%⚠ High ✓ Lower | 5.8%⚠ High |
| Avg Commute Minutes each way | 26.3 min | 21.1 min ✓ Shorter |
| Work From Home % | 14.0% ✓ Higher | 6.9% |
| 🔒 Safety | ||
| Crime Index 100 = national avg · lower = safer · 60% violent / 40% property | — | 91 |
| Violent Crime Index 100 = national avg · lower = safer | — | 81 |
| Property Crime Index 100 = national avg · lower = safer | — | 106⚠ High |
| 🎓 Education | ||
| School Quality 100 = national avg · grad rate, staffing & attainment | B (98) | B (103) ✓ Better |
| Student-Teacher Ratio Lower = smaller classes | 21.7:1 | 13.4:1 ✓ Smaller |
| Bachelor's Degree or Higher | 40.3% ✓ Higher | 28.1% |
| High School or Higher | 89.6% ✓ Higher | 88.8% |
| School District Name only — no quality rating available | BROWARD | Fort Wayne Community Schools |
| 🌤 Weather | ||
| Avg High — January | 76.6°F ✓ Warmer | 32.6°F |
| Avg High — July | 90.5°F ✓ Warmer | 84.1°F |
| Annual Precipitation | 63.0" | 38.7" ✓ Drier |
| Annual Snowfall | 0.0" ✓ Less | 33.6" |
| 👥 Demographics | ||
| Population | 182,673 | 264,514 ✓ Larger |
| Median Age | 43.2 ✓ Older | 35.1 |
| Homeownership Rate | 54.2% | 62.6% ✓ Higher |
| Under 18 | 16.9% | 24.3% ✓ More |
| Over 65 | 19.3% ✓ More | 14.7% |
